Oxford Travel Options Website 

Making sustainable travel easier. Low Carbon Oxford North (LCON) were awarded a grant of £5,000 from Low Carbon Hub’s Community Grant Fund toward the cost of launching a new sustainable travel website.

Further funding came from the Zero Carbon Oxfordshire Partnership (ZCOP) and the Federation of Integrated Transport.

The challenge 

Transport accounts for around 23% of Oxford’s carbon emissions. LCON felt that many people would be encouraged to drive less if they had access to a single, accessible source of clear information on the options to use public transport, low carbon active travel routes and car share schemes.  

The goal   

To develop and build a user-friendly website to help anyone who lives, works, or visits Oxford, find sustainable alternatives to travelling by car around the city.

Impact   

We know from working with Oxford residents that there are lots of people in Oxford who would like to drive less and would value some support in making changes – and this is exactly what Oxford Travel Options is intended to do. We know that small changes to our travel habits can save money, reduce stress and improve happiness, as well as improving air quality and reducing carbon emissions.  

Carey Newson, Low Carbon Oxford North

What’s next?  

The Federation of Integrated Transport has provided grant funding to LCON for the ongoing maintenance and updating of the website and the group will continue to grow the site.
